Nokia and Intel
Nokia and Intel announced about the beginning of their partnership.
The world's largest computer processors producer Intel will cooperate with Nokia, the largest company producing mobile phones.
The companies declared that new products will appear as the result of their technological partnership.
But both companies emphasize the fact that it is too early to discuss exact plans.

As the result of the agreement Intel for the first time gets the access to the mobile phones market whose value is estimated as milliards dollars.
" The partnership will give both companies new possibilities for enlarging the income and will help create new era of mobile computer technologies", Intel Vice President, Anand Chandrasecher declared.
The companies Nokia and Intel make it clear that projects based on the Linux operational system will be the basis of their common work.

According to the Frost and Sullivan Company analytic Jerry Perdy, the partnership will be fruitful for both companies. Perdy makes a suggestion that the first result of the partnership will be clear in about a year: " I suppose that the partnership will make smartphone distribution faster in the whole world. Right now they make about 10% and in a couple of years it will make 50-60%".
"The phones have more similarities with computers now, Perdy says. For example, iPhone offers graphic and video work, function management right on the screen. But such functions are not common at the market yet and Intel and Nokia partnership can change the situation".
